Shuai Geng is a scholar working on Management Science and Operations Research, Strategy and Management and Artificial Intelligence. According to data from OpenAlex, Shuai Geng has authored 32 papers receiving a total of 746 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 17 papers in Management Science and Operations Research, 9 papers in Strategy and Management and 5 papers in Artificial Intelligence. Recurrent topics in Shuai Geng’s work include Multi-Criteria Decision Making (16 papers), Solar Radiation and Photovoltaics (4 papers) and Optimization and Mathematical Programming (3 papers). Shuai Geng is often cited by papers focused on Multi-Criteria Decision Making (16 papers), Solar Radiation and Photovoltaics (4 papers) and Optimization and Mathematical Programming (3 papers). Shuai Geng collaborates with scholars based in China and United Kingdom. Shuai Geng's co-authors include Yunna Wu, Haobo Zhang, Jianping Yuan, Jun Li, Hu Xu, Kaifeng Chen, Meng Yang, Xingmin Liu, Ji Fang and Zhongchao Fan and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Cleaner Production, Applied Energy and Optics Express.
